The Shift: From Static Models to Living, Intelligent Architecture

The limitations of classic architecture frameworks

Enterprise architecture frameworks such as TOGAF, Zachman, and bespoke variants have long delivered structure. But they tend to lag behind change. Updates are manual. Dependencies grow stale. Business architecture models sit in slides or wikis.

This disconnect slows decisions; by the time a “to-be” state is approved; the business environment has already moved on.

AI changes that dynamic. In what Forrester calls the “augmented architect” paradigm, the EA repository becomes continuously updated and context-aware. Patterns, anti-patterns, and architectural alternatives are surfaced dynamically via agents. Even non-architects can query EA knowledge through conversational interfaces instead of combing through static documentation.

As thought leaders note, one of 2025’s biggest EA trends is the ability to simulate multiple future states, not just document the “as-is.” That means planning and stress-testing scenarios (A, B, or C) using AI, and dynamically adjusting as new variables emerge, the market shifts, supply chain disruptions, or regulatory changes.

Enter Generative AI, LLMs, and Agentic Architectures

What really accelerates this evolution is embedding generative AI and LLMs into EA workflows. These systems can:

  • Automatically generate architecture diagrams, rationales, and summaries
  • Translate domain language into structured EA constructs
  • Identify trade-offs, capture assumptions, and surface gaps
  • Validate consistency across business, data, and infrastructure layers

But generative AI alone is only part of the story. The frontier is agentic architecture, autonomous AI agents that sense context and take action within defined governance boundaries.

These agents can detect architecture drift (when system behavior diverges from design), recommend corrections, or trigger changes automatically. Generative AI acts as the copilot guiding architects; agentic systems are the pilots that execute in real-time.

For this to work at scale, API architecture itself must evolve in enabling goal-driven, dynamic interactions instead of predefined, human-triggered workflows.

Why This Matters: Business Agility through Smarter EA

When enterprise architecture evolves from static to intelligent, the results go beyond efficiency. It fundamentally strengthens business agility.

  • Faster strategic pivots
    Because models are live and AI agents can simulate multiple outcomes, leaders can evaluate “what-if” scenarios in hours instead of weeks, enabling faster responses to market shifts or regulatory demands.
  • Decision alignment and reduced risk
    AI-augmented EA surfaces dependencies, trade-offs, and impacts in real-time. Decision-makers act with greater clarity, reducing rework and minimizing risk.
  • Operational resilience
    Agentic systems monitor conformance and raise alerts before issues escalate, improving uptime and governance.
  • Democratized decisioning
    With conversational interfaces, architecture insights become accessible to product, business, and technology teams alike, accelerating alignment across functions.
  • Scalable governance
    Traditional governance models can’t keep pace with continuous change. AI-driven governance validates standards automatically, maintaining order without slowing innovation.

A recent study also reframes EA as a dynamic capability, essential for scaling generative AI responsibly, balancing governance with innovation.

Why 2025 and Beyond Is the Inflection Point

Agentic AI is moving from research to reality. Industry analysts predict that by 2026, most enterprise architecture management tools will include embedded AI capabilities.

EA practices are shifting from documentation to continuous simulation and real-time governance. The Enterprise Architecture Management Suite (EAMS) market is consolidating around AI-enabled platforms.

In short, AI-augmented Enterprise Architecture isn’t a trend; it’s becoming the operating system for adaptive enterprises.
